介绍
sagitta-hardware 是一个可以在前端浏览器环境下运行的硬件 API 库。它提供了一个简洁易用的接口,可以访问浏览器所能访问到的所有硬件信息和控制硬件。
sagitta-hardware 可以帮助开发者快速搭建基于浏览器的硬件控制界面,实现各种硬件设备的远程控制,如智能家居控制系统,远程监控系统,无人机遥控系统等。
安装
我们可以使用 npm 进行安装:
npm install sagitta-hardware
使用
我们需要引入 sagitta-hardware 包:
import sagitta from 'sagitta-hardware';
然后使用 sagitta 提供的 API 进行硬件控制:
原生摄像头访问与数据获取
-- -------------------- ---- ------- -- --------- ----------------------- -------------- -- - ----- ----- - -------------------------------- --------------- - ------- ------------- -- -------------- -- - --------------------- --- -- ------------ ----- ------ - --------------------------------- ----- --- - ------------------------ ----- ------- - ------------------- -- ------------- --------------- ----- ----------- - ------ -- - ----------------------- ------------------------- -- --- ------------------------------- -- - ------------------------------------- --- -- -------------------------------------
蓝牙设备控制
-- -------------------- ---- ------- -- ------ -------------------------------------- -- - ---------------------- -- ----------------- ---------------------------------- ---------------------- ----- -------- --- ----------------------------------------- -- - ------------------------- ---- ----------------- --- ---------------------------------- -- --------------- ---------------------------------- ---------------------------------- -- - ------------------ ------------------------------- --- ------------- -- - --------------------------------- -- ------
结论
sagitta-hardware 是一个非常有用而且易用的硬件库,可以让我们在前端浏览器环境下实现各种硬件操作。它具有广泛的应用场景,如 IoT 系统、远程控制系统、无人机自动驾驶系统、智能家居系统等等。如果你正在进行这样的项目开发,那么 sagitta-hardware 绝对是你不能错过的一个利器。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/600554c981e8991b448d1fa7